24 waits until the specified time, then reminds you that you
25 have to leave, using the \fIZephyr(1)\fR Notification Service.
26 You are reminded 5 minutes and 1 minute before the actual
27 time, at the time, and every minute thereafter.
30 exits just before it would have sent the next message.
32 The time of day is in the form hhmm where hh is a time in
33 hours (on a 12 or 24 hour clock).
34 All times are converted to a 12 hour clock, and assumed to
35 be in the next 12 hours.
37 If the time is preceded by `+', the alarm will go off in hours and minutes
38 from the current time.

54 option cancels the currently running \fIzleave\fR. If another
56 is running, it is automatically killed when a new time to leave is
57 set. The process id is stored in the file /tmp/zleave.\fIuid\fR, where
58 \fIuid\fR is the user's UNIX uid.
